Bear Creek Copperfield, Houston, TX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Bear Creek Copperfield?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Bear Creek Copperfield 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,859 | $1,200 | $3,500 |
| Bear Creek Copperfield 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,130 | $1,280 | $4,800 |
| Bear Creek Copperfield 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,566 | $1,725 | $10,000+ |
| Bear Creek Copperfield 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,427 | $1,790 | $9,200 |
| Bear Creek Copperfield 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,858 | $2,800 | $7,000 |
| Bear Creek Copperfield 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$10,399 | $5,895 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Bear Creek Copperfield
What type of rentals are currently available in Bear Creek Copperfield?
There are currently 488 Apartments for Rent in Bear Creek Copperfield, TX with pricing that ranges from $463 to $16,153. There are also 2426 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Bear Creek Copperfield ranging from $690 to $18,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Bear Creek Copperfield?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Bear Creek Copperfield ranges from $690 to $18,000 with an average monthly rent of $3,152.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Bear Creek Copperfield?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Bear Creek Copperfield range from $1,174 to $6,001,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,280 to $4,800.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,725 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,875.
